A Survey on Security in Software Defined Vehicular Cloud

Abstract

vehicular cloud computing is a hybrid technology embedded system. Cloud vehicles carry the information of traffic and road conditions and infotainment. It is foundation of internet based vehicular technology and intelligent based transportation system. The intelligent transportation consists of wide range of sensors produces valuable data. Software defined vehicle are share the collected data with other vehicles and authorities for secure decision making and safely driving. The insightful vehicles are focused by digital assaults. In this paper we talk about programming characterized vehicular cloud (sdvc) offers the different security and protection angles. Sdvc main security issues are authentication, message integrity, non-repudiation, confidentiality and privacy.
